Napoleon Bonaparte quotes

French Emperor (1769-1821)


A leader is a dealer in hope.

 

Know how to listen and be sure that silence often produces the same effects as science.

 

From the sublime to the ridiculous is but a step.

 

Truth alone wounds.

 

The strong man is the one who is able to intercept at will the communication between the senses and the mind.

 

In war, three quarters turns on personal character and relations; the balance of manpower and materials counts only for the remaining quarter.

 

There are two levers for moving men: interest and fear.

 

There is no class of people so hard to manage in a state, as those whose intentions are honest, but whose consciences are bewitched.

 

There is no place in a fanatic's head where reason can enter.

 

Those who have changed the universe have never done it by changing officials, but always by inspiring the people.
